A tribute to Ryan Mason[edit]

@Govvy: and @Keith D: - It is always a sad story to forcibly retire from football at a relatively small career, spanning smaller than ten years. Over the years, he has played with many good friends like Andros Townsend, Steven Caulker (who were both at Tottenham at the time), Sam Clucas, David Meyler (at Hull City) and many others. At his time with Tottenham, he has spent some first team experience on loan to lower divisional clubs and in France in 2013. He played well at Tottenham, scoring two goals against Swansea City and Sunderland. After making a half-century plus three League appearances with Spurs, he played with Hull City, playing League football 16 times. On the 16th appearance, I know in my heart that this was completely unintentional, the enjoyable career of Mason playing football came to a sorry end.

Many people who know him well, including Harry Maguire, Robert Snodgrass & Gareth Bale, along with Gary Lineker, Gary Cahill & Nigel Atkins plus Spurs, Chelsea and Hull City wishes him all the best, and so am I with this talk page message. Thanks, Iggy (Swan) 21:51, 13 February 2018 (UTC)[reply]

Forced retirement? Or advised to retire?[edit]

The lead says he was forced to retire, but technically that not quite right, he was advised to retire by a number of specialists. I think we need to make sure the information we write is correct. Govvy (talk) 12:55, 14 February 2018 (UTC)[reply]

May be "retired on medical advice"? Keith D (talk) 13:40, 14 February 2018 (UTC)[reply]
@Keith D: Hows that change on lead? Govvy (talk) 16:08, 14 February 2018 (UTC)[reply]
@Govvy: That looks OK, and covers the situation better than the forced retirement which gives no background to the decision. Keith D (talk) 17:57, 14 February 2018 (UTC)[reply]
